Abstract

the legal and bioethical regulation of the uses of the elements of the human bodycan be described by means of the concept of solidarity. From the Frenchexample, we can so show that the state tries to frame solidarities which alreadyexist, for example between people who share the same genome, in the family, or,on the contrary, tent to impose or to direct the sharing of the human biologicalresources (organs, tissues, gametes, stem cell...).
